I must agree, Uckfield really does have a brilliant community spirit if you start getting involved in the local groups and events. The cinema (The Picture House) has about 4 screens which cover all the major films being releasd at that time. The river Uck is lovely to walk along but has been known to flood in the past so check the weather reports before you journey out! The rest of the town has a collection of some lovely restaurants, pizza express as well as a collection of other Italian restaurants. There is a community playing field next to the cinema car park which is always good if you''re in the area and fancied a game of football. There is also a good play area if you are looking to get the children out of the house. Tesco''s is at the bottom of the hill so that caters for all your eating in so food-wise you are very well covered. In case however you fancied more fast food, Mcdonalds is opposite Tesco''s so you have options. Overall a great little town to stop and have a look around or go out for a meal.

Uckfield is a brilliant little town with a lot to do! I worked there for a while so got a real feel for the community. There is a brilliant high street which has a fantastic mixture of independent and chain shops. There are many restaurants to choose from (both independent and chain). The River Uck flows near the town centre and I would strongly recommend a walk along the river to help relax! One of the best things about Uckfield is the community spirit, people get along and I never felt ''unsafe'' whilst waiting for a bus. There is a local theatre group, football team, hockey team, cricket club, badminton club and more! A fantastic time of year to be in Uckfield is July when there is a local festival/parade which really is worth a visit. Lots of schools and community projects come together along the high street. Car parking is not a problem as there is a large Tesco with plenty of free spaces to park in. If the Tesco car park is full then there are plenty of other shop car parks. There is a regular bus into Uckfield from Brighton and it takes around 50 minutes.

Well worth a visit!
